Happy Hearts Daycare
Licensed Center · Brownsville, Cameron County, TX · Operation No. 1807321
Happy Hearts Daycare holds a Full Permit issued May 28, 2025. In the state's 60-month public window it has 9 inspections on record with 12 cited deficiencies. The records below are republished verbatim from the Texas HHSC database.

Deficiency records
April 24, 2026 Standard § 746.5101(a) - Annual Fire Inspection - Before Initial Permit Issued and Every 12 Months
High Verbatim from the agency record
The most recent fire inspection was conducted on 11/20/2024.
Corrected: May 8, 2026
April 24, 2026 Standard § 746.5205(4) - Documentation of Drills
Medium Verbatim from the agency record
The operation did not have the documentation of drills available for review at the time of inspection.
Corrected: May 1, 2026
April 24, 2026 Standard § 746.4901(a) - Active Play Surfacing In Use Zones - Loose Fill or Unitary Surfacing
Medium High Verbatim from the agency record
Observed a climbing dome in the outdoor playground without any surfacing at the time of inspection. The equipment will not be used until the surfacing is added.
Corrected: May 1, 2026
April 24, 2026 Standard § 746.4811(a) - Measurement of Use Zone for Bucket Swings - in Front and Rear
Medium High Verbatim from the agency record
The bucket swings did not have the use zone from front to rear at the time of inspection. The equipment will not be used until the use zone has been added.
Corrected: May 1, 2026
April 24, 2026 Standard § 746.3401(a) - Annual Sanitation Inspection
Medium High Verbatim from the agency record
The most recent helath inspection was conducted on 11/27/2024.
Corrected: May 8, 2026
April 29, 2025 Standard § 746.5617(a)(6) - Required Equipment in Vehicles - First-aid Kit
High Verbatim from the agency record
Both transportation vehilces do not have a first aid kit in the vehicle at the time of inspection.
Corrected: April 30, 2025
April 29, 2025 Standard § 746.5617(a)(5) - Required Equipment in Vehicles - Fire Extinguisher
High Verbatim from the agency record
Vehicles used for transportation does not have a fire extinguisher.
Corrected: May 1, 2025
April 29, 2025 Standard § 746.603(a)(3) - Children's Records - Health Statement
Medium Verbatim from the agency record
5 children's files were evaluated and 2 did not have the health statement on file at the time of inspection.
Corrected: May 6, 2025
April 29, 2025 Standard § 746.2803(2) - Discipline - Appropriate to Child's Level of Understanding
Medium High Verbatim from the agency record
Observed caregiver discipline a child inappropriately by placing the child in the playplen for misbehaving.
Corrected: April 29, 2025
March 17, 2025 Standard § 745.651(2)(A) - Background Check Validation - Every 3 months each operation, other than a licensed, registered, or listed home, must validate current list
Medium Verbatim from the agency record
Background check was not validated. CORRECTED AT INSPECTION as validation was completed at the time of inspection.
Corrected: March 17, 2025
December 20, 2024 Standard § HRC42.041(a) - Illegal Operation - Not Licensed
High Verbatim from the agency record
The operation had 18 children enrolled and in care at the time of the application inspection. The daycare has been caring for children since December 2, 2024.
Corrected: December 20, 2024
December 20, 2024 Standard § 746.501(a)(1) - Written Operational Policies - Operating Times
Medium Verbatim from the agency record
Changes need to be made to the operational policies. Emergency preparedness plan, outdoor activities, sunscreen/ insect repellant administration, release procedures, transportation, medical emergency procedures, abuse/neglect inforamation, hearing and vision requirements, special needs care, and enrollment procedures need to be reviewed.
Corrected: December 23, 2024
